Introduction to Site Reliability Engineering (SRE)
In today’s fast-paced digital world, businesses depend on their online services being reliable, fast, and always available. This is where Site Reliability Engineering (SRE) comes in. Think of SRE as a special approach that uses software engineering principles to solve common IT operations problems. Instead of teams manually fixing issues as they arise, SRE focuses on building scalable and reliable software systems that can manage themselves through automation and smart engineering practices.

Career Opportunities and Market Demand for SRE Professionals
The demand for SRE professionals is growing rapidly, especially in Canada’s thriving tech industry. Companies in cities like Toronto, Ottawa, Vancouver, Montreal, and Calgary are actively hiring experts who can ensure their systems are reliable and efficient. According to industry reports, the average salary for a Site Reliability Engineer in Canada is around $142,117 per year, with senior roles earning up to $283,985 annually.
Here’s why SRE skills are so valuable:
- High Demand: As businesses move to the cloud and adopt DevOps practices, the need for SRE expertise increases.
- Competitive Salaries: SRE roles are among the highest-paying jobs in tech, offering attractive compensation and benefits.
- Career Growth: SRE professionals often advance to leadership positions, such as SRE Lead, DevOps Architect, or Cloud Engineer.
- Industry Relevance: SRE principles are applicable across sectors, from finance and healthcare to e-commerce and gaming.
